Analysis
In 2008, net official flows from un agencies, unta (current us$), per capita in Cameroon stood at 0.056 current US$ per person.
That represents a change of down 52.1% on the previous year and down 44.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, net official flows from un agencies, unta (current us$), per capita in Cameroon peaked at 0.2196 current US$ per person in 2005 and was at its lowest, 0.0139 current US$ per person, in 1974.
That places Cameroon 106th out of 172 countries with data for 2008,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Net official flows from UN agencies, UNTA (current US$)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Net official flows from UN agencies, UNTA (current US$)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Net official flows from UN agencies, UNTA Development Assistance Committee, Organisation for Economic Co-operation and Development (OECD)
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
